Boston Logan International Airport (BOS) operates security checkpoints in every terminal under the supervision of the Transportation Security Administration (TSA). Whether you are traveling domestically or internationally, arriving at the checkpoint early helps you avoid delays during peak travel periods.

BOS Airport Security Wait Time

Security wait times at Boston Logan Airport vary depending on:

  • Time of day
  • Airline departure schedule
  • Holidays and weekends
  • Weather disruptions
  • TSA staffing levels
  • Passenger volume

Typical BOS TSA Wait Times

Time of DayAverage Wait Time
Early Morning (4:30 AM–7:00 AM)20–45 minutes
Morning Rush (7:00 AM–10:00 AM)25–50 minutes
Midday10–25 minutes
Afternoon15–30 minutes
Evening Peak20–40 minutes
Late Night5–15 minutes

Actual wait times may change throughout the day.


TSA Security by BOS Terminal

Terminal A

  • Primarily serves Delta Air Lines.
  • Multiple TSA security checkpoints.
  • TSA PreCheck available.
  • Usually busiest during early morning departures.

Terminal B

  • Used by American Airlines, United Airlines, Southwest Airlines and several other domestic carriers.
  • Separate security checkpoints for different concourses.
  • TSA PreCheck available.
  • Heavy passenger traffic during business travel hours.

Terminal C

  • Serves JetBlue and additional domestic airlines.
  • Multiple security lanes.
  • TSA PreCheck available.
  • Peak activity during morning and evening departures.

Terminal E

  • Boston Logan’s international terminal.
  • International departure screening.
  • Customs and Border Protection facilities.
  • Additional passport verification for international travelers.
  • TSA PreCheck available for eligible passengers.

TSA PreCheck at Boston Logan Airport

Passengers enrolled in TSA PreCheck receive expedited security screening benefits.

Benefits include:

  • Shorter security lines
  • Keep shoes on
  • Keep belts on
  • Leave laptops inside bags
  • Leave approved liquids inside carry-on baggage
  • Faster screening process

What You Can Bring Through TSA

Carry-on Liquids

  • Maximum container size: 3.4 oz (100 ml)
  • Stored inside one clear quart-sized bag
  • One liquids bag per passenger

Electronics

Large electronic devices may require separate screening unless using TSA PreCheck.

Examples include:

  • Laptop
  • Tablet
  • Gaming console
  • DSLR camera

Personal Items

Passengers should remove if requested:

  • Jackets
  • Heavy coats
  • Metal objects
  • Keys
  • Watches
  • Coins

Items Prohibited Through Security

Do not pack the following items in carry-on baggage:

  • Firearms
  • Explosives
  • Large knives
  • Flammable materials
  • Pepper spray (subject to TSA restrictions)
  • Certain tools exceeding TSA size limits

Always verify restricted items before traveling.


Tips to Get Through BOS Security Faster

  • Arrive at least two hours before domestic flights.
  • Arrive three hours before international flights.
  • Check your airline for terminal information before arriving.
  • Use online or mobile boarding passes.
  • Prepare identification before reaching the checkpoint.
  • Pack liquids according to the TSA 3-1-1 rule.
  • Wear easily removable outerwear if not using TSA PreCheck.
  • Monitor airport updates during holidays and severe weather.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the average TSA wait time at Boston Logan Airport?

Most passengers experience security wait times between 10 and 45 minutes, although peak travel periods can extend beyond that.

Does BOS Airport have TSA PreCheck?

Yes. TSA PreCheck is available at eligible security checkpoints in Terminals A, B, C, and E.

How early should I arrive at Boston Logan Airport?

Arrive 2 hours before domestic flights and 3 hours before international flights for a smoother security experience.

Which terminal handles international departures at BOS?

Terminal E is the primary international terminal and includes TSA security screening and U.S. Customs facilities.

Are security wait times longer during holidays?

Yes. Thanksgiving, Christmas, spring break, and summer travel periods generally have the longest TSA lines at Boston Logan Airport.

Can I bring food through BOS TSA security?

Yes. Most solid foods are allowed through TSA security. Liquids, gels, and spreads must comply with the TSA 3-1-1 liquids rule.

Where can I check BOS security wait times before my flight?

You can check the latest security information through the official Boston Logan Airport website, your airline’s app, or the TSA website before arriving at the airport.
